be switched over

Grammar usage guide and real-world examples

US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"be switched over"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when referring to changing from one state, system, or method to another. Example: "The system will be switched over to the new software by the end of the week."

Expert writing Tips

Best practice

Use "be switched over" when you want to emphasize a complete change from one system or state to another. Ensure the context clearly indicates what is being switched and to what it is being switched.

Common error

Avoid using "be switched over" when only a minor adjustment or modification is intended. For smaller changes, consider using phrases like "be adjusted" or "be modified" to more accurately reflect the degree of change.

Linguistic Context

The phrasal verb "be switched over" functions as a passive construction indicating a change or transition from one state, system, or method to another. Examples in Ludwig demonstrate its use in various contexts, from technology upgrades to medical treatments. It describes the act of transitioning something completely.

FAQs

How can I use "be switched over" in a sentence?

Use "be switched over" to describe a transition from one thing to another. For example, "The application server will "be switched over" to the new cloud infrastructure this weekend".

What can I say instead of "be switched over"?

You can use alternatives like "be converted", "be transferred", or "be transitioned" depending on the context.

When is it appropriate to use "be switched over"?

It is appropriate when describing a change from one system or method to another. For example, "The company's accounting software will "be switched over" at the end of the fiscal year".

What's the difference between "be switched over" and "be replaced"?

"Be switched over" indicates a transition from one system or state to another, while "be replaced" indicates one thing is removed and another takes its place. "The old server will be replaced, and the new server will "be switched over" to the live environment".
